Japan declares state of emergency, ramping up virus battle
World Business
Japan declares state of emergency, ramping up virus battle
April 7, 2020
Bill Watkins
TOKYO (AP) — Japan’s Prime Minister Shinzo Abe declared a month-long state of emergency Tuesday for Tokyo and six other prefectures to ramp up defenses against the spread of the coronavirus as the number of infections surges.
